                                                   = 1.0 INTRODUCT10N This report documents fuel examinations conducted during the End of-Cycle 3 refueling outage at Palo Verde Nucicar Generating Station Unit 1. The inspections were performed to fulfill examination requirements specified by the Palo Verde 1 operating license. The inspections performed were dimensional measurements to characterize                                               ;
       ..                                                              fuel rod and assembly growth. A total of 10 fuel assemblies were                                                   i i

inspected. r

2.0 I UfL ASSlMBl Y DIMll1510f4Al. CHAf4CI: LVALUA110ft

     'luel rod shoulder gap (dist ance between the top of the fuel rods and the bottom of the upper end fitting) and guide tube length measurements were made at palo Verde-1 during the [0C-3 outage. A tot al of ten fuel assemblies were measured; seven Batch C, two hatch D, and one Batch I.       The specific fuel assemblies inspected are identified in lable 1. The shoulder gap of peripheral fuel rods on the four f aces of each fuel assembly was measured optically using a periscope, while each of the feur outer guide tubes was measured using the guide-tube length measurem?nt tool.

2.1 Shoulder Gap Design Basis The design of palo Verde-1 fuel assemblies, relative to the accommodation of fuel rod and assembly growth without interference between the top of the rods and the upper end fitting flow plate, was based on conservative assumptions and predictions. These assumptions ( are:

1. lhe minimum shoulder gap at beginning of life accounted for component dimensional tolerances, elastic compression of guide tubes, and differential thermal expansion between the fuel rods and guide tubes.
2. The guide tube growth prediction was based on the lower 95% value calculated using the methods described in Reference 1.

3.fuelrodgrowthwaspredictedtobe[ ] inches of growth per unit , of fluence (nvt x 1021). This growth rate predicts more growth than the upper 95% limit f or the distribution of Hatch C rods from Af10 - 2. These data represent the highest observed growth rate of any fuel examined by CE (Reference 2). 2

following Cycles I and 2, measurements and' evaluations were parformed _ , to determine the availability of shoulder gap clearance for fuel assemblies that would be irradiated in Cycle 3 for a' third cycle. These evaluations were reported in References 3 and 4. The conclusions developed by these evaluations were:

1. fuel rod growth in palo Verde assemblics is less than the growth
           +-                                               predicted by the model used to determine design limits for shoulder gap.
2. Guide tube growth is greater than the lower 95% predicted growth that was used to determine the design limits for shoulder gap.
3. Adequate shoulder gap margin is available in Palo Verde assemblies, designed for irradiation through 3 cycles, to permit their irradiation in Cycle 3.

Examinations of fuel assemblies were performed after Cycle 3 to

                                                                                                                                                               ~

d characterize shoulder gap and confirm the evaluation and predictions made after Cycle 2. 2.2 Dimensional Change Data The individual shoulder gap measurements arn tabulated in Appendix A,- Tables A-1 through A-10, abr.g with a table oE the length change for. each measured guide tube, Table et-il. For.each shoulder gap measured, the tabulation in' Appendix A also cor.tains.the initial. shoulder gap (measured value if available, otherwise ~the nominal value from the=

                                                  -design drawings), tho' resulting shoulder gap. change (initial garr-00C-3 gap), the . inferred fuel. rod growth L(shoulder gap change plus guide tube growth), fuel rod growth strain (fuel rod growth /nomin'al
           .                                       BOL rod length),- and tha fuel rod's axial ' average fast fluence! Guide..

tube information (average growth and average fluence) is iacluded at - the bottom of each fce) d ssembly's shoulder gap tabulation. The shoulder gap change dats., guide tub- growth data, and fuel rod growth - y L _

t data are_ plotted relative to the appropriate fast fluence in figures -{ 1, 2, and 3. respectively. Also plotted on these figures are data +

           ~
                       ' obtained from the measurement of palo Verde-1 fuel assemblies               i inspected during previous outages (Peferences 3 and 4).

I 2.3 Shoulder Gap Evaluation Guide tube length change data are shown in figure 2 along with the l limiting (lower 95% and upper 95%) length change predictions resulting from the method described in iteference (1), ~1he figure shows that the measured growth data continue to be greater than the lower 95% predicted growth. Therefore, it is concluded that the model used to. predict guide tube length change is conservative when predicting limiting shoulder gap changes. fuel rod growth data are shown in figure 3 along with the gtowth prediction tabn from the ANO 2 Batch C data ~ 9 TP' figure shows that the higher fluence data are all below q the design basis, in addition, the data continue to' indicate increased margin at higher fluences. Therefore, it is conservative' to use the fuel rod growth model when predicting limiting shoulder gap changes. The predictive models for guide tube growth and-fuel-rod growth have been shown to be conservative relative to the palo Verde-IL data.-

          ;.            The shoulder gap provided in _ assemblies designed for 3 cycles of, operation-was sufficient so that operation to an assembly average -

burnup of _42.3 CWd/H10 did not result in closurc~ of any fuel rod' shoulder gap. l s 5 l i- . _ n

, 3.0 SUMMAltY AND CONCLUSIONS

                                  . Dimensional measurements of peripheral fuel rod shoulder gap and guide tube length were performed on 10 Palo Verde 1 fuel assemblies following Cycle 3. fuel rod growth data, determined from the measurements, indicates that the growth of fuel rods to a fluence of
                                          -9.5x10 21 n/cm2 (DO.821 MeV) is less than the growth predicted by the model used to determine design limits for shoulder gap. in addition, the trend of the data is for increased margin between rod growth and the design basis with increasing fluence. Guide tube length
  .. .                                     measurements indicate that the measured assemblics grew from(                                                                                        to

( ) inches during three cycles o' exposure with average guide tube fluences up to 8.18x10 21 n/cm240>0.821 - MeV) and assembly average burnups up to 42.3 GWd/MlU. The measured guide tube growth is greater-than the lower 95% predicted growth that was. used to determine . design limits for shoulder gap. Based on the fuel assembly dimensional measurements performed at LOC 3,. the predictive models for guide tube and fuel rod growth have been shown to be conservative for palo Verde-1 assemblies. As. a result, ' adequate margin for shoulder gap reduction has been demonstrated for fuel assemblies designated for operation'in Palo Verde to assembly average burnups of 44 GWd/M1U.
